A hot-water mixing tap device is provided that can save water by suppressing unnecessary water discharge by discharging water only when necessary by a user of the hot-water mixing tap.
In a hot-water mixing tap device in which a foot pedal for discharging or stopping the hot-water mixing tap 1 is connected to the hot-water mixing tap and an operation wire 3, the hot-water mixing tap has a hot water supply pipe 4 for supplying hot water and water. A hot and cold water mixing portion in which hot water and water are mixed is formed at the connecting portion of the water supply pipe 5 to be supplied. An open / close valve body 9 for opening and closing the hot water flow channel by opening and closing the hot water flow channel by vertical movement is connected to the hot water flow channel so that the hot water flow channel of the water discharge pipe for discharging hot water from the hot water mixing unit is connected to the hot water mixing unit. An operation wire connected to the foot pedal is connected to the opening / closing valve body.

本考案は、湯水混合栓の使用者が必要な時だけ吐水することによってムダな吐水を押さえて節水することができる湯水混合栓装置に関する。   The present invention relates to a hot and cold water mixing device that can save water by suppressing unnecessary water discharge by discharging water only when necessary.

台所、洗面所、浴室などにおいては、湯と水の両方を出すことが可能な湯水混合栓が設けられている。ところが、台所では、例えば、食器洗い中に食器を移動させる際などに水を出しっぱなしにしたり、あるいは、洗面所や浴室では、手を石けんで洗う場合などでは、洗っている間は手に石けんが付いているので給水栓を閉めることなく水を出しっぱなしにしたりして、水をムダに浪費してことが多くあった。   In kitchens, washrooms, bathrooms, etc., there are provided hot and cold water mixing taps that can supply both hot and cold water. However, in the kitchen, for example, when you move dishes while washing dishes, or when you wash your hands with soap in the bathroom or bathroom, wash your hands while washing. There was a lot of wasted water by leaving the water without closing the hydrant.

そこで、水をムダに浪費せずに節水するために、吐水が必要な時にのみ吐水する水栓が多く提案されている(特許文献1〜3参照)。   Therefore, many water faucets that discharge water only when water discharge is necessary have been proposed in order to save water without wasting water (see Patent Documents 1 to 3).

前記特許文献1(特開2001−295337号公報)には、球状の止水栓につないだワイヤを足踏みペダルに接続した足踏み式蛇口を、別付けアダプターにて既設の蛇口に取り付け、水が必要な時だけ、足踏みペダルを踏んで球状の止水栓につないだワイヤを引っ張ることにより蛇口の開放が行えるようにして節水を可能とした足踏み式蛇口が開示されている。   In Patent Document 1 (Japanese Patent Laid-Open No. 2001-295337), a foot-type faucet in which a wire connected to a spherical water stop cock is connected to a foot pedal is attached to an existing faucet with a separate adapter, and water is required. Only when this is the case, a stepped faucet has been disclosed that can save water by opening the faucet by stepping on a foot pedal and pulling a wire connected to a spherical water stop cock.

また、前記特許文献2(実開昭60−137275号公報)には、開閉弁体内で弁棒を往復動させて開閉を行う水栓で、弁棒の一端に操作ハンドルを連結し、他端に足踏みペダルを連結した水栓において、弁棒の他端と足踏みペダルとの連結手段は、足踏みペダルを操作するときのみ操作ハンドルが一体となって連動せしめる手段を有し、且つ、足踏みペダルによる引張り方向と弁棒の開弁方向とを、たがいに反対方向に変換する圧力室を有する湯水混合水栓が開示されている。   Further, in Patent Document 2 (Japanese Utility Model Laid-Open No. 60-137275), a water faucet that opens and closes by reciprocating a valve rod within an opening / closing valve body, and an operation handle is connected to one end of the valve rod, and the other end. In the faucet connected to the foot pedal, the means for connecting the other end of the valve stem to the foot pedal has means for interlocking the operation handle only when the foot pedal is operated, and by the foot pedal A hot and cold water mixing faucet having a pressure chamber that changes the pulling direction and the valve opening direction of the valve stem to the opposite direction is disclosed.

また、前記特許文献3(特開2001−132030号公報)には、開閉用の操作レバーを有する水栓への給水および止水を行う電磁弁と、この両電磁弁に開閉信号を付与するコントローラーと、足元に設置されコントローラーの作動を制御するフットスイッチと、このフットスイッチの近傍に設置された人感センサーとを備え、フットスイッチと人感センサーとで電磁弁の開閉制御が行われるようにした給水装置が開示されている。   Patent Document 3 (Japanese Patent Application Laid-Open No. 2001-132030) discloses a solenoid valve for supplying and stopping water to a faucet having an operation lever for opening and closing, and a controller for giving an opening / closing signal to both the solenoid valves. And a foot switch installed at the foot to control the operation of the controller and a human sensor installed in the vicinity of the foot switch so that the opening and closing control of the solenoid valve is performed by the foot switch and the human sensor. A water supply apparatus is disclosed.

特開2001−295337号公報JP 2001-295337 A 実開昭60−137275号公報Japanese Utility Model Publication No. 60-137275 特開2001−132030号公報JP 2001-1332030 A

前記特許文献1の足踏み式蛇口では、足踏み式蛇口を別付けアダプターで既設の蛇口に取り付けるので、異なった形式の各種の蛇口に合わせたアダプターが必要となり、多くのアダプターを準備しなければならないという欠点がある。   In the foot-operated faucet of Patent Document 1, since the foot-operated faucet is attached to an existing faucet with a separate adapter, an adapter adapted to various types of faucets is required, and many adapters must be prepared. There are drawbacks.

また、蛇口に浄水器が取り付けられている場合には、浄水器を外さないとアダプターによる取り付けができないので、浄水が得られなくなるという問題がある。   Moreover, when the water purifier is attached to the faucet, there is a problem that the purified water cannot be obtained because the adapter cannot be attached unless the water purifier is removed.

また、前記引用文献2の湯水混合栓では、弁棒の一端に操作ハンドルを連結し、他端に足踏みペダルを連結し連動させるため、圧力室などを設けたりする必要があるため、構造が複雑となるという欠点がある。   Further, in the hot and cold water mixing tap of the above cited reference 2, the operation handle is connected to one end of the valve stem, and the foot pedal is connected to and interlocked with the other end. There is a drawback of becoming.

また、前記引用文献3の給水装置では、電磁弁、コントローラー、人感センサーなどを組み込む必要があるので 構造が複雑になるだけでなく、停電などで電力が供給されなくなると動作しなくなって使用できなくなるという欠点がある。   In addition, the water supply device of the above cited reference 3 needs to incorporate a solenoid valve, a controller, a human sensor, etc., so that not only the structure becomes complicated, but also it cannot be used when power is not supplied due to a power failure or the like. There is a drawback of disappearing.

そこで、本考案は、手を使わずに足踏みペダルにて蛇口の開閉を行うことができ、電気や蛇口に取り付けるためのアダプターを使用する必要のない構造が簡単により、ムダな吐水を押さえて節水することができる湯水混合栓装置を提供するものである。   Therefore, the present invention can open and close the faucet with a foot pedal without using a hand, and the structure that does not require the use of electricity or an adapter for attaching to the faucet is simple, suppressing wasteful water discharge and saving water. A hot and cold water mixing device is provided.

本願請求項1の考案は、湯水混合栓を吐水又は止水させる足踏みペダルが前記湯水混合栓と操作ワイヤで接続されている湯水混合栓装置において、前記湯水混合栓は、湯を供給する給湯管と水を供給する給水管の接続部分に湯と水が混合される湯水混合部が形成され、前記湯水混合部の湯水を吐水する吐水管の湯水流路が前記湯水混合部に連通可能に接続され、前記湯水流路に上下動により前記湯水流路を開閉して吐水又は止水する開閉弁体が配置され、前記開閉弁体に前記足踏みペダルに接続されている前記操作ワイヤが接続されていることを特徴とする湯水混合栓装置である。   The invention of claim 1 of the present application is a hot-water mixing tap device in which a foot pedal for discharging or stopping the hot-water mixing tap is connected to the hot-water mixing tap with an operation wire, wherein the hot-water mixing tap is a hot water supply pipe for supplying hot water A hot water / water mixing part is formed at the connection part of the water supply pipe for supplying water and water, and the hot water flow path of the water discharge pipe for discharging hot water from the hot water / water mixing part is connected to the hot water / water mixing part. An open / close valve body that opens and closes the hot water flow path by vertically moving to discharge or stop water is connected to the open / close valve body, and the operation wire connected to the foot pedal is connected to the open / close valve body. A hot and cold water mixing device.

本願請求項2の考案は、前記開閉弁体に固定された開閉弁体ロッドに前記操作ワイヤの一端が接続されるとともに、操作ワイヤの他端が前記足踏みペダルに接続され、上下動する前記開閉弁体を収納し且つガイドする開閉弁体ガイド筒からの水漏れを防止するシール用蛇腹の中空部に、開閉弁体ロッドが上下動可能に通されていることを特徴とする請求項1に記載の湯水混合栓装置である。   The invention according to claim 2 is characterized in that one end of the operation wire is connected to an on-off valve body rod fixed to the on-off valve body, and the other end of the operation wire is connected to the foot pedal, so that the opening / closing moves up and down. The open / close valve body rod is passed through the hollow portion of the sealing bellows for preventing water leakage from the open / close valve body guide cylinder that houses and guides the valve body so as to be movable up and down. It is a hot-and-water mixing stopper apparatus of description.

本考案は、湯水混合栓内に吐水又は止水する開閉弁体が配置されておりアダプターで蛇口に取り付ける必要がないので、また、電磁弁やセンサーなどがなく電気を使用しないで操作ワイヤにより開閉弁体を開閉するので、構造が簡単である。   In the present invention, there is an open / close valve body that discharges or stops water in the hot and cold water mixing tap, so there is no need to attach it to the faucet with an adapter. Since the valve body is opened and closed, the structure is simple.

本考案は、シール用蛇腹の中空部に開閉弁体ロッドが上下動可能に通されているので、水漏れの恐れがない。   In the present invention, since the open / close valve body rod is passed through the hollow portion of the sealing bellows so as to be movable up and down, there is no fear of water leakage.

本考案の実施例について図面を参照しながら説明する。   Embodiments of the present invention will be described with reference to the drawings.

図1及び図2に示すように、本考案の湯水混合栓装置は湯水混合栓1とこの湯水混合栓1を吐水又は止水させる足踏みペダル2が操作ワイヤ3で接続されている。本考案は、湯水混合栓1には本実施例の2ハンドル湯水混合栓だけでなく、シングルレバー湯水混合栓、サーモスタット湯水混合栓にも適用可能である。   As shown in FIGS. 1 and 2, in the hot and cold water mixing device of the present invention, a hot water and water mixing device 1 and a foot pedal 2 for discharging or stopping the hot water and water mixing device 1 are connected by an operation wire 3. The present invention can be applied not only to the two-handle hot-water mixing tap of the present embodiment but also to a single lever hot-water mixing tap and a thermostatic hot-water mixing tap.

図1〜図3に示すように、湯水混合栓1は、湯を供給する給湯管4と水を供給する給水管5を備え、給湯管4と給水管5の接続部分に湯と水が混合される湯水混合部6が形成される。給湯管4と給水管5とのそれぞれのハンドル4a,5aを回転させて湯又は水の流量を調整して湯水の温度を調節する。   As shown in FIGS. 1 to 3, the hot and cold water mixing tap 1 includes a hot water supply pipe 4 for supplying hot water and a water supply pipe 5 for supplying water, and hot water and water are mixed in a connection portion between the hot water supply pipe 4 and the water supply pipe 5. The hot and cold mixing unit 6 is formed. The handles 4a and 5a of the hot water supply pipe 4 and the water supply pipe 5 are rotated to adjust the flow rate of hot water or water to adjust the temperature of the hot water.

図4において、湯水混合部6は、湯水を吐水する吐水管7の、湯水が流れる湯水流路8の一端と連通可能に接続されている。湯水混合部6の湯水は、吐水管7の湯水流路8の一端から流入し、湯水流路8を流れて吐水管7の他端から吐水される。   In FIG. 4, the hot and cold mixing unit 6 is connected to one end of a hot water flow path 8 through which hot water flows in a water discharge pipe 7 for discharging hot water. Hot water from the hot water mixing section 6 flows from one end of the hot water flow path 8 of the water discharge pipe 7, flows through the hot water flow path 8, and is discharged from the other end of the water discharge pipe 7.

吐水管7の湯水流路8には、上下動して吐水管7の湯水流路8を開閉して吐水又は止水する開閉弁体9が配置されている。開閉弁体9は、例えば、ゴムで形成される。開閉弁体9は、開閉弁体9を収納し且つガイドする開閉弁体ガイド筒10の中空部10aに上下動可能に支持されている。   An open / close valve body 9 is arranged in the hot water flow path 8 of the water discharge pipe 7 to move up and down to open and close the hot water flow path 8 of the water discharge pipe 7 to discharge or stop water. The on-off valve body 9 is made of rubber, for example. The on-off valve body 9 is supported by the hollow portion 10 a of the on-off valve body guide cylinder 10 that houses and guides the on-off valve body 9 so as to be movable up and down.

開閉弁体9には湯水混合部6に通じる湯水流入口10b,10cと吐水管7の湯水流路8に通じる湯水流入口10dが形成されており、湯水流入口10b,10cから流入した湯水が湯水流入口10dから湯水流路8に流入するようになっている。開閉弁体ガイド筒10は、本実施例では湯水混合部6に設けられているが、この位置に限られず、開閉弁体9が上下動して吐水管7の湯水流路8を開閉して吐水又は止水する位置であればよい。   The on-off valve body 9 is formed with hot water inlets 10b, 10c leading to the hot water mixing section 6 and a hot water inlet 10d leading to the hot water flow path 8 of the water discharge pipe 7, and hot water flowing in from the hot water inlets 10b, 10c is received. It flows into the hot water flow path 8 from the hot water inlet 10d. The on-off valve body guide cylinder 10 is provided in the hot water mixing section 6 in this embodiment, but is not limited to this position, and the on-off valve body 9 moves up and down to open and close the hot water flow path 8 of the water discharge pipe 7. What is necessary is just the position which discharges water or stops water.

開閉弁体9の下部には、図4及び図5に示すように、開閉弁体ロッド9aが固定されている。開閉弁体ロッド9aは、開閉弁体ガイド筒10からの水漏れを防止するシール用蛇腹11の中空部に上下動可能に通される。   As shown in FIGS. 4 and 5, an on-off valve body rod 9 a is fixed to the lower part of the on-off valve body 9. The on-off valve body rod 9a is passed through the hollow portion of the sealing bellows 11 that prevents water leakage from the on-off valve body guide tube 10 so as to be movable up and down.

シール用蛇腹11は、ゴム等の柔軟で防水性を備えた材質からなる。シール用蛇腹11の上下には上フランジ11a及び下フランジ11bが形成され、両フランジ11a,11bの間にシール用蛇腹11が上下に拡がる方向に付勢するフランジ押さえバネ12が配置されている。   The sealing bellows 11 is made of a flexible and waterproof material such as rubber. An upper flange 11a and a lower flange 11b are formed above and below the sealing bellows 11, and a flange pressing spring 12 that urges the sealing bellows 11 in the direction in which the sealing bellows 11 expands vertically is disposed between the flanges 11a and 11b.

シール用蛇腹11は、フランジ押さえバネ12により上フランジ11aが開閉弁体9の下面に押し付けられるとともに、下フランジ11bが開閉弁体ガイド筒10とチューブ固定筒10eの間に設けられたスプリング止め10fの上面に押し付けられることによりシールされて水漏れが防止できる。シール用蛇腹11は、開閉弁体ロッド9aが待機状態にあるときは、図4(a)に示すように伸長し、開閉弁体ロッド9aが下方へ後退した時には図4(b)に示したように収縮した状態になる。   The sealing bellows 11 has an upper flange 11a pressed against the lower surface of the on-off valve body 9 by a flange pressing spring 12, and a lower flange 11b is a spring stopper 10f provided between the on-off valve body guide cylinder 10 and the tube fixing cylinder 10e. By being pressed against the upper surface of the glass, it is sealed and water leakage can be prevented. The sealing bellows 11 is extended as shown in FIG. 4A when the on-off valve body rod 9a is in a standby state, and shown in FIG. 4B when the on-off valve body rod 9a is retracted downward. It will be in the contracted state.

開閉弁体ロッド9aには操作ワイヤ3の一端が接続され、操作ワイヤ3の他端は、図1及び図2に示すように、足踏みペダル2に接続されている。操作ワイヤ3には、図4に示すように、レリースワイヤが使用され、可撓性を備えた円筒状のアウターチューブ3a内に滑動自在に配置されたインナーワイヤ3bの一端が開閉弁体ロッド9aに接続される。インナーワイヤ3bの他端は足踏みペダルに接続される。   One end of the operation wire 3 is connected to the on-off valve body rod 9a, and the other end of the operation wire 3 is connected to the foot pedal 2 as shown in FIGS. As shown in FIG. 4, a release wire is used for the operation wire 3, and one end of an inner wire 3b slidably disposed in a cylindrical outer tube 3a having flexibility is an opening / closing valve rod 9a. Connected to. The other end of the inner wire 3b is connected to a foot pedal.

足踏みペダル2は、スプリングで図4(a)に示すように、開閉弁体9が待機位置に戻って吐水管7の湯水流路8を閉じて止水するように付勢されている。足踏みペダルを踏むことにより操作ワイヤ3のインナーワイヤ3bが引っ張られて開閉弁体が待機位置より下がって湯水流路8が開かれ、足を足踏みペダルから上げて離すと開閉弁体9が待機位置に戻って湯水流路8が閉じられる。   As shown in FIG. 4A, the foot pedal 2 is biased by a spring so that the on-off valve body 9 returns to the standby position and the hot water flow path 8 of the water discharge pipe 7 is closed to stop the water. When the foot pedal is depressed, the inner wire 3b of the operation wire 3 is pulled, and the on-off valve body is lowered from the standby position to open the hot water flow path 8. When the foot is lifted from the foot pedal and released, the on-off valve body 9 is in the standby position. Then, the hot water channel 8 is closed.

以上の構成からなる湯水混合栓装置の使用方法について説明する。足踏みペダル2を踏んで操作ワイヤ3のインナーワイヤ3bを引っ張って開閉弁体9を待機位置から下げて湯水流路8を開いた後、湯水混合栓1の給湯管4と給水管5のハンドル4a,5aを回転させて吐水しながら湯又は水の流量を調整して湯水の温度を調節して適温にする。   A method of using the hot and cold water mixing stopper device having the above configuration will be described. After stepping on the foot pedal 2 and pulling the inner wire 3b of the operation wire 3 to lower the on-off valve body 9 from the standby position to open the hot water flow path 8, the hot water supply pipe 4 of the hot water mixing tap 1 and the handle 4a of the water supply pipe 5 are opened. , 5a is rotated to adjust the flow rate of hot water or water while discharging water to adjust the temperature of the hot water to an appropriate temperature.

その後、吐水の必要がある時には、足踏みペダル2を踏み、止水したい時には、足を足踏みペダル2から上げて離して開閉弁体9を待機位置に戻して湯水流路8が閉じて止水する。こうして、ムダな吐水を押さえて節水することができる。   Thereafter, when water discharge is necessary, the foot pedal 2 is depressed, and when it is desired to stop the water, the foot is lifted from the foot pedal 2 and released to return the opening / closing valve body 9 to the standby position and the hot water flow path 8 is closed to stop the water. . In this way, it is possible to save water by suppressing unnecessary water discharge.
